Resting in Christ

Good Morning. This morning I want to talk to you about resting in Christ. For me, weekends are my time to practically do nothing. If I don’t have to go out, I don’t. My kids are old enough that they can do for themselves. Everything from the week before that may have stressed me is dropped until I pick it back up on Monday. I found when I do this, my view changes on what I need to do in order to deal with particular things in my life. That’s what resting in Christ is about. We have to step back, allow our minds to rest, and then ask God how to handle situations those particular situations. Our efforts are sometimes not enough. We have to turn to God because if we continue to do it on our own, we may never finish. Sometimes we also have to drop how we see things in the natural eye, and view it from the spiritual eye. When we allow ourselves to rest in the knowledge and understanding of his word, our view changes. As Christians, we sometimes can get caught on what we see. Hebrews 11:1 (NKJV) says, “Now faith is the substance of things hoped for, the evidence of things not seen.” We have to keep moving, resting in God, allowing him to show us how to navigate this thing call life. He’s always there, even when it doesn’t feel like it. Learn to rest in him. Today, take the time to read Hebrews 4. Have a Blessed Day!
